BEAT TEAMS JOIN FORCES TO CONDUCT SPEEDING OPERATION




This morning members of the the Ashby Beat Team and the Forest Beat team combined their efforts and conducted speed checks In Ashby , Packington and Moira.

In Packington a 30 minute operation was conducted on Ashby Road during which time 42 vehicles travelled through the location and 8 vehicles were found to be travelling in excess of the 30 mph limit.

Officers then moved onto Ashby de la Zouch an conducted a 20 minute operation on Measham Road during which time 45 vehicles travelled through the location and 10 vehicles were travelling in excess of the 30mph speed limit

The final checks were conducted on Measham Road in Moira where in the space of 30 minutes 10 vehicles out of the 72 that were checked were exceeding the 30 mph speed limit.

These vehicles details have all been recorded and the offending drivers will be hearing from us in the near future.

The data generated will also be passed to Leicestershire Police Road Safety Unit.
